Why Healthcare Needs Cross-Platform Mobile Solutions

Healthcare workflows are inherently complex: appointment booking requires secure authentication, calendar integration, real-time availability checks, and data privacy compliance. Telemedicine adds real-time audio/video communication, patient history tracking, and sometimes medical device data streams. Traditionally, these features were built separately for iOS and Android, leading to duplicated effort and inconsistent performance.

Cross-platform development resolves these challenges by allowing a shared codebase. Core Features of Healthcare Appointment Apps

A well-architected healthcare appointment app — whether developed natively or via cross-platform frameworks — typically includes:

1. User Authentication and Secure Login

Patient data must be protected to comply with regulations such as HIPAA. Cross-platform frameworks support secure authentication modules that work uniformly across devices.

2. Appointment Scheduling and Management

Patients expect intuitive interfaces for viewing availability, selecting providers, and managing bookings. Custom calendars, reminders, and push notifications streamline adherence to schedules and reduce no-shows.

3. Telemedicine and Video Conferencing

Real-time video consultations are central to telemedicine. Frameworks like React Native and Flutter integrate with WebRTC and other communication services to deliver high-quality video and audio sessions.

4. Patient Records and History

Access to historical health records enhances continuity of care. Apps can integrate with EMR/EHR systems to retrieve and update patient data securely.

5. Secure Messaging and Notifications

HIPAA-compliant messaging allows patients to communicate with providers, receive lab results, and get automated reminders.

6. Billing and E-Payments

Online payments for visits and co-pays streamline administrative operations and improve patient satisfaction.

Cross-Platform Tools: React Native vs. Flutter

Modern mobile app development has converged on powerful cross-platform technologies:

React Native Development

React Native, backed by Meta (formerly Facebook), allows developers to write app logic predominantly in JavaScript while rendering native UI components. Healthcare apps built with React Native enjoy access to numerous third-party libraries, strong community support, and near-native performance.

Flutter App Development

Flutter — Google’s UI toolkit — uses the Dart language and compiles to native ARM code. It provides expressive, customizable UI components and fast development cycles with Hot Reload. For healthcare apps requiring complex animations or bespoke interfaces, Flutter excels.

Both frameworks support the feature sets needed for secure telemedicine and scheduling apps and facilitate custom mobile app development that aligns with brand and functional requirements.

Advantages of Cross-Platform Development in Healthcare

Adopting cross-platform approaches offers several key advantages:

Faster Time-to-Market

With a shared codebase, development teams deliver product releases quicker than building two separate native apps. For healthcare providers, speed is crucial — particularly for telehealth services in high-demand periods.

Lower Development and Maintenance Costs

Consistent User Experience

Patients using both iOS and Android devices expect uniform interfaces and performance. Cross-platform solutions ensure that design and functionality align regardless of the operating system.

Rapid Iteration and Updates

Healthcare regulations, user expectations, and medical practices evolve constantly. Cross-platform frameworks enable developers to push updates across all devices simultaneously, ensuring compliance and feature freshness.
